1. Understanding Your LV Material: Canvas vs. Leather 🧐

Before you dive into cleaning, it’s crucial to know what you’re dealing with. Louis Vuitton offers two main types of materials: canvas and leather. Each requires a different approach to keep them looking fresh.
- **Canvas**: This is the iconic Monogram or Damier pattern. It’s more durable but can still get stained.
- **Leather**: Whether it’s smooth or textured, leather needs gentle care to avoid damage.

2. Basic Cleaning for Canvas Bags: Gentle But Effective 🧼

For those beloved canvas bags, follow these steps to keep them clean and vibrant:
1. **Dust Off**: Use a soft-bristled brush or a lint roller to remove surface dirt.
2. **Spot Clean**: Mix a solution of mild soap and water. Dip a soft cloth in the solution, wring it out well, and gently dab the stain. Avoid rubbing too hard to prevent the color from fading.
3. **Dry**: Pat the area dry with a clean towel. Let it air dry completely away from direct sunlight.
4. **Protect**: Apply a fabric protector spray to help repel future stains. 🌈

3. Caring for Leather LV Bags: A Delicate Touch 🩰

Leather bags require a bit more TLC to maintain their luxurious look:
1. **Condition**: Use a leather conditioner to keep the material supple and prevent cracking. Apply a small amount to a soft cloth and gently rub it into the leather.
2. **Clean**: For minor stains, use a damp cloth to gently wipe the area. For tougher stains, a specialized leather cleaner might be necessary.
3. **Polish**: Buff the leather with a soft cloth to bring back its shine.
4. **Store**: Keep your leather bag in a dust bag when not in use to protect it from dust and moisture. 🌱

4. Troubleshooting Common Issues: Stains and Odors 🦠

No matter how careful you are, accidents happen. Here’s how to handle some common issues:
- **Water Stains**: Blot the wet area with a clean cloth. Allow it to air dry naturally.
- **Ink Stains**: Use a cotton swab dipped in rubbing alcohol to gently dab the stain. Rinse with water and pat dry.
- **Odors**: Place a few coffee grounds or baking soda inside the bag overnight to absorb any unwanted smells. 🍵

5. Professional Help: When DIY Isn’t Enough 🛠️

Sometimes, no matter how much you try, certain stains just won’t budge. In these cases, it’s best to seek professional help. Many luxury retailers offer cleaning services, or you can find a reputable leather cleaner in your area. They have the expertise and tools to handle tough stains without damaging your bag. 🛡️
